# InkLedger Environments

InkLedger, our PDF invoice renderer, runs in three environments: dev, staging, and production. Each environment has its own font cache, template bucket, and render queue. New team members should verify staging parity before promoting any template change. Please read each setting carefully before editing anything. The staging environment currently uses the following configuration values.

deployment values, yadup-tajof:
oliath:
  log_level: debug
  metrics_host: metrics.oliath.zemvarlabs.internal
  pool_size: 4

**Ticket: Graphlet prod config drifted from repo**

Welcome, new folks — quick one. The dependency graph visualizer (Graphlet) in prod has a hand-edited render depth that doesn't match what's in the repo, so big graphs look fine locally but truncate in prod. Someone patched it live during a demo. Let's reapply the canonical settings, which are these.

config for bawef-tajof:
RALMIR_PIN=7092
RALMIR_METRICS_HOST=metrics.ralmir.paliqcorp.corp
RALMIR_LOG_LEVEL=error
RALMIR_TENANT=tamix

Subject: Deploybot handover notes

Hi all — handing off maintenance of Perchbot, our chat bot that reports deploy status into the team channels. It polls the release ledger every 20 seconds; please keep that interval, since shorter polls overwhelmed the ledger last spring. Logs rotate weekly under the botops volume. Restart via the supervisor, never manually. The bot authenticates to its status database using the connection string directly below this paragraph.

warehouse DSN: cockroachdb://holvan_svc:viOKuRy@db-3e1a.plorvaforge.corp:5432/istius

Night-shift staff: Floor 4 of the Tellhaven Building opens this week. After 21:00, access is via the rear stairwell only; the lifts are locked out overnight during the settling period. Complete a walk-through of the new floor once per shift and log it. The stairwell keypad accepts the code below.

badge for yahop-fawep: bdg-XBKXI-68071